The Chemistry of Distillation



The chemistry of purification, a basic process in the manufacturing of spirits, entails the separation of elements based on their different boiling factors. This distilled fluid, known as the "heart cut," consists of the preferred alcohol web content and taste substances.


Throughout purification, three main portions are gotten: the "heads," which contain unpredictable compounds and greater alcohols that can be damaging if eaten in large amounts; the "hearts," the valued section with the preferred ethanol and flavor account; and the "tails," which contain larger compounds and fusel alcohols. Experienced distillers need to thoroughly keep track of the temperature level and flow rates to divide these fractions effectively, making sure a high-quality final item. The chemistry of distillation is a delicate interaction of warmth, evaporation, and condensation that changes an easy liquid mix into a complex and refined spirit.

The Function of Yeast in Fermentation



A vital part of the fermentation procedure in distilling is the role played by yeast. Yeast, a single-celled microorganism, is vital in converting sugars right into alcohol and co2 throughout fermentation. In the context of distilling spirits, yeast plays a critical function in the manufacturing of ethanol, which is the main alcohol in most alcohols.




Yeast achieves this via the process of anaerobic respiration, where it metabolizes sugars such as glucose and fructose into ethanol and carbon dioxide. Various strains of yeast can pass on special flavors and fragrances to the final spirit, contributing to the complexity and character of the distilled item. Distillers thoroughly choose yeast stress based upon their desired taste profile and fermentation attributes.


The fermentation procedure can last anywhere from a couple of days to a couple of weeks, depending on elements such as yeast sugar, temperature level, and stress content. Tracking and controlling the fermentation process are important to make sure ideal yeast task and alcohol manufacturing. Overall, yeast is a basic gamer in the alchemical change of raw components right into the perky potions delighted in by customers worldwide.


Lasting Practices in Distilleries



In the modern-day distilling sector, applying lasting techniques has ended up being a pushing top priority for distilleries looking for to minimize their ecological effect and make sure long-lasting viability. Distilleries are progressively identifying the value of taking on environmentally friendly measures throughout the production process. One essential facet of sustainability in distilleries is water preservation. Distilleries need considerable quantities of water for various phases of manufacturing, and executing water recycling systems or making use of rainwater harvesting techniques can dramatically reduce water usage and decrease the distillery's total environmental footprint.
